The Israeli occupation forces (IOF) have admitted to the killing of an additional one of their members in the ongoing battles with the Palestinian resistance in Khan Younis.

 Al-Qassam Brigades documenting its targeting of an Israeli soldier in one of the fighting axes in the Gaza Strip (military media)

the dead soldier was a staff sergeant from the 17th battalion of the 'Bislamach' Brigade and was listed as killed in Saturday's Khan Younis battles, south of the Gaza Strip.

The Palestinian Resistance has been engaged in heavy confrontations with the IOF in the al-Qarara area to the northeast of the city of Khan Younis, Al Mayadeen's correspondent reported on Friday. 

Field sources confirmed that Israeli military rescue helicopters evacuated several casualties from al-Qarara. Concurrently, Israeli occupation forces attempted to infiltrate the eastern side of the area, attempting to evacuate several killed and wounded soldiers.

According to our sources, Israeli attack helicopters intervened and targeted the area in which Resistance fighters confronted the evacuation team after several of the Israeli troops were injured in the operation.

Israeli media outlets confirmed the evacuation of 22 Israeli occupation soldiers injured in the Gaza Strip to Israeli hospitals via helicopters. The management of Soroka Hospital said that more than 10 helicopter landings occurred in the past few hours, transporting injured individuals from the Gaza Strip.

Palestinian Resistance factions made several announcements on Friday, confirming that their fighters conducted several joint operations and destroyed at least one Israeli Merkava 4 tank.

The spokesperson for the Israeli Occupation Forces (IOF), Daniel Hagari revealed that the 3 killed IOF members were 3 sergeants in the 450th battalion of the 'Bismalach' brigade.

Hagari also admitted that the battles in Khan Younis were "very difficult."

It is noteworthy that, to date, the IOF has officially acknowledged the death of 587 members in its ranks since October 7, with 247 killed in the ground invasion of Gaza.

Al-Quds Brigades, the military wing of the Palestinian Islamic Jihad Movement, announced on Sunday, that its fighters targeted two Israeli military vehicles with RPG shells in the Abasan al-Kabira area in Khan Younis, southern Gaza.

Al-Qassam Brigades confirmed that they detonated a building rigged with explosives that was used as an Israeli Occupation Forces stronghold, resulting in one soldier being killed and the injury of several others.
